Output e229aa623b92f64c5a81141d283d16ce5e9351c5d5fb17f4d7b2f6b9c4e97b1d:1

value
9653564652
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59b4f83bb61924d14a1cfa2c63f2f440fc77806e OP_EQUALVERIFY OP_CHECKSIG
address
19BKw4o18t4ZT6QdD3x85CmGkuLn7Zkg6w
transaction
e229aa623b92f64c5a81141d283d16ce5e9351c5d5fb17f4d7b2f6b9c4e97b1d
spent
true